6 / 10Average·Apr 2026
Location was good, near to ocean and the organ. Staff were lovely. Option to store luggage before check in was good. The sleeping arrangement with blinds means it is very private for sleeping which is nice.
Despite being non-smoking there was a real smell of smoke in the corridor which seemed to seep into the room. The kitchen is tiny, if two people wanted to prep at the same time it wouldn’t work. The rooms are tiny, and I mean tiny. There is basically no space to change. The shower room is tiny, the floor gets wet very easily when showering then you’re trying to get dressed on a wet floor. If you are in the top bunk your locker / drawer is under a ladder making it rather hard to get in and out. The access to the top bunk had rather sharp edges and the ladder itself had narrow steps which did not make for comfortable ascent / descent (and I am a fit/strong/mobile person).
